Abstract
Fontan conduit stenosis can impair haemodynamics, necessitating stent implantation. We present a 16-year-old patient who developed platypnea-orthodeoxia syndrome due to a post-stenting baffle leak. Despite initial diagnostic challenges, a second catheterisation confirmed and successfully sealed the defect with a covered stent. This case highlights the need for close monitoring and prompt intervention to manage complications in Fontan patients.
